The use of lithium-ion batteries.

1. How to charge a new battery? When using a lithium battery, it should be noted that the battery will enter a sleep state after being left for a period of time. At this time, the capacity will be lower than the normal value, and the usage time will be shortened accordingly.

But lithium batteries are easy to activate, as long as they undergo 3-5 normal charge and discharge cycles to activate the battery and restore normal capacity. Due to the inherent characteristics of lithium batteries, they have almost no memory effect. Therefore, the new lithium battery in the user's mobile phone does not require any special methods or equipment during the activation process. 

For the issue of "activation" of lithium batteries, many opinions suggest that the charging time must exceed 12 hours and be repeated three times in order to activate the battery. The statement that 'the first three charges should be charged for more than 12 hours' is clearly a continuation of nickel batteries such as nickel cadmium and nickel hydrogen. So this statement can be said to have been a misconception from the beginning. There is a significant difference in the charging and discharging characteristics between lithium batteries and nickel batteries, and it can be clearly stated that all the serious formal technical materials I have reviewed emphasize that overcharging and overdischarging can cause huge damage to lithium batteries, especially liquid lithium-ion batteries. Therefore, it is best to charge according to standard time and methods, especially not for over 12 hours of long charging (the charger shows full charge).

In addition, lithium batteries or chargers will automatically stop charging after the battery is fully charged, and there is no so-called "trickle" charging that lasts for more than 10 hours for nickel chargers. That is to say, if your lithium battery is fully charged and placed on a charger, it will still be charged for nothing. And none of us can guarantee that the characteristics of the battery's charge and discharge protection circuit will never change and the quality will be foolproof, so your battery will be hovering on the edge of danger for a long time. This is also another reason why we oppose long charging. 
In addition, another aspect that cannot be ignored is that lithium batteries are also not suitable for over discharge, which is also detrimental to lithium batteries. 
When should charging start during normal use
It is often said that because the number of charging and discharging cycles is limited, the battery of a mobile phone should be used up as much as possible before recharging. In fact, the lifespan of lithium batteries is not related to this. Here is an example of an experimental table on the charging and discharging cycles of lithium-ion batteries. The data on cycle life is listed as follows: cycle life (10% DOD):>1000 cycles (100% DOD):>200 cycles, where DOD is the abbreviation for depth of discharge. From the table, it can be seen that the number of rechargeable cycles is related to the depth of discharge, and the cycle life at 10% DOD is much longer than that at 100% DOD. Of course, if converted to the actual total charging capacity: 10% * 1000=100, 100% * 200=200, the latter's complete charging and discharging is still better. However, the statement made by the previous netizen needs to be corrected: under normal circumstances, you should charge the battery according to the principle of using up the remaining battery before charging. But if your battery cannot last the entire day on the second day, you should start charging in a timely manner. Of course, if you are willing to carry the charger to the office, that's another matter. 
The principle of recharging after the remaining battery power is not to go to extremes. A widely circulated saying, like long charging, is "try to use up the battery as much as possible". This approach is actually only used on nickel batteries to avoid memory effects, unfortunately it has also been passed down in lithium batteries today. There was an example of someone who continued to use their phone without charging it even after receiving a warning of low battery level and continued to use it until it automatically shut down. As a result, the phone in this example did not respond during subsequent charging and startup, and had to be sent to customer service for repair. This is actually due to the low voltage caused by excessive discharge of the battery, resulting in the inability to have normal charging and startup conditions. 
My personal suggestion is not to fully charge the lithium-ion battery of a mobile phone or use it until it runs out of battery. Charging the battery before it is fully charged will not cause damage to the battery. Charging should be done within 2-3 hours, and it is not necessary to fully charge it. But the lithium battery should be fully charged (normal charging time) and discharged 1-2 times every 3-4 months or so. Lithium batteries that are not used for a long time should be stored in a cool and dry place, preferably in a half charged state (70-80% of full charge, if your phone displays 4 bars when fully charged, then 3 bars are sufficient). Storing a fully charged battery is dangerous and can damage the battery, while storing a battery without power can damage it. Every 3-6 months, check if you need to replenish electricity. Lithium ion batteries can be divided into liquid lithium-ion batteries and polymer lithium-ion batteries according to the electrolyte. The electrolyte of polymer lithium-ion batteries is colloidal and does not flow, so there is no leakage problem and it is safer.
